Disco Guitar Grooves – 70s Vibes, Real Feel
Step into that late-night dancefloor energy. This pack brings you straight-up retro disco guitars inspired by the golden era of the 70s — think slick rhythm chops, funky muted strums, and those smooth, expressive lead lines that just glide over the groove.
Everything here was played live on real guitars through era-correct amps, capturing the warmth, bite, and character you only get from authentic setups. No stiff programming — just tight rhythm grooves, tasty leads, and extra guitar layers that instantly make your track feel more alive and human.
Each kit comes with up to 4 parts that differ in harmony and groove, so building full song ideas is stupid easy — whether you’re sketching something fast or dialing in a polished pop production.
You’ll hear that dusty charm of classic stacks and the unmistakable soul of Motown-style productions — clean, funky, and locked right in the pocket. Expect all the signature techniques that defined 70s disco guitar: tight 16th-note strumming, percussive palm muting, muted “chicken scratch” grooves, octave riffs, syncopated chord stabs, and smooth sliding transitions between voicings.
